Dubai’s desert safari business has gotten pretty sophisticated over the years. What started as simple dune drives turned into carefully planned experiences that mix adventure with cultural stuff.

What Makes Dubai’s Desert Special

The Arabian Desert around Dubai has this distinctive red sand thanks to iron oxide. Some dunes climb 300 meters high. Professional drivers handle this terrain using modified 4×4 vehicles built specifically for sand conditions.

Desert Stuff You’ll Notice:

  • Temperature swings from 15°C on winter nights all the way to 45°C on summer days
  • Sand so fine it feels like powder running through your fingers
  • Wildlife including Arabian oryx, desert foxes, and different reptiles
  • Tough plants that figured out how to survive in brutal dryness

Safari experiences blend outdoor adventure with Bedouin cultural traditions. You’re not just driving through sand you’re stepping into lifestyle traditions that desert people developed over hundreds of years.

Activity Guidelines by Age

Different ages handle desert activities totally differently. Smart operators structure experiences based on that reality:

Infants (0-2 years): Most operators suggest skipping dune bashing for this age group, though parents make final calls. Infants stay with parents during camel rides instead of riding separately.

They enjoy the camp vibe, entertainment, and comfortable seating areas. Parents usually bring their own baby gear since desert camps don’t stock cribs or playpens.

Toddlers (3-5 years): Gentle dune bashing works fine with close parent supervision. Short camel rides with handlers keeping steady paces keep toddlers safe. Small dunes work perfectly for beginning sandboarders.

Henna painting and costume photos become the highlights they remember. Some operators offer earlier dinner timing for families with toddlers.

Family Desert Safari Booking Dubai Experience for Kids and Adults

Children (6-12 years): Full participation in dune bashing becomes totally appropriate at this age. Independent camel riding stays supervised but kids handle it confidently.

Sandboarding and basic quad biking open up as options. These kids engage actively with entertainment shows. Educational programs about desert ecology actually hold their attention surprisingly well.

Teens (13+ years): Advanced adventure activities become available. Quad biking certifications let them ride on their own.

Extended camel trekking appeals to adventurous teens. They get freedom with photography. Social interaction with other travelers matters way more at this age.

Desert Safari Dubai Kids Allowed

All licensed Dubai desert safari operators allow children. However, age-specific policies vary significantly between companies and across different activity types.

Age Requirements by Activity

Activity Minimum Age Restrictions Safety Requirements
Dune Bashing No minimum (operator decides) Under 3 often gets excluded by policy Lap sitting or proper child seat
Camel Riding 3 years with adult Under 5 requires direct supervision Adult must go with child
Sandboarding 5 years Height and weight limits apply Helmet recommended but not required
Quad Biking (solo) 16 years Valid ID verification required Mandatory safety briefing before riding
Quad Biking (passenger) 6 years With licensed adult driver only Secure holding position enforced
Camp Activities All ages welcome Parents expected to supervise Standard safety awareness works

Seasonal Considerations for Family Desert Safari Booking Dubai

Dubai’s climate significantly impacts desert safari enjoyment. Seasonal timing becomes crucial for family comfort and overall experience quality.

Weather Throughout the Year

Season Months Avg. Temperature Conditions Family Suitability
Peak Winter Dec-Feb 15-25°C Perfect comfortable weather Excellent for all ages
Spring Mar-Apr 20-30°C Warm and comfortable Very good for families
Early Summer May-Jun 30-40°C Hot but bearable Moderate—mornings better
Peak Summer Jul-Aug 35-45°C Extremely hot Challenging with young kids
Autumn Sep-Nov 25-35°C Gradually cooling Good and improving

Best Family Months: December through March delivers ideal conditions. Comfortable temperatures, minimal rainfall, and pleasant evenings create perfect outdoor activity environments.

Tough Months: June through August presents extreme heat. Families with young children should strongly consider morning-only safaris or wait until cooler months arrive.

Booking Timeline Recommendations

Peak Season (Nov-Mar): Book 14-21 days ahead for weekend slots. Book 7-10 days ahead for weekday availability. Private tours require 3-week minimum notice. Expect 15-20% higher pricing. Limited last-minute availability exists.

Shoulder Season (Apr-May, Sep-Oct): Booking 5-7 days advance proves sufficient. Better negotiation opportunities emerge. Moderate pricing applies. Good availability throughout the week.

Low Season (Jun-Aug): Last-minute bookings frequently available. Significant discounts (20-30% off) appear. Morning safaris strongly recommended. Fewer crowds at all camps.

Day-of-Safari Timeline

Morning Safari Schedule: 7:30 AM – Pickup from hotel. 8:00 AM – Desert staging area arrival. 8:15 AM – Dune bashing (30-45 minutes). 9:00 AM – Camel rides and sandboarding. 10:00 AM – Short desert walk and photos. 10:30 AM – Refreshments break. 11:00 AM – Return journey starts. 11:45 AM – Hotel drop-off.

Evening Safari Schedule: 3:00 PM – Hotel pickup. 3:30 PM – Desert arrival and initial activities. 4:00 PM – Dune bashing session. 5:00 PM – Sunset photography time. 5:30 PM – Camel rides and sandboarding.

6:30 PM – Desert camp arrival. 6:45 PM – Welcome refreshments and henna painting. 7:15 PM – Entertainment shows begin. 8:00 PM – BBQ dinner starts. 8:45 PM – Additional entertainment continues. 9:15 PM – Return journey starts. 10:00 PM – Hotel drop-off.

Actual timing shifts slightly by operator and season. This gives you realistic expectations for planning purposes.
